#16312e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16312e is composed of 8.6% red, 19.2%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.1%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 173.3 degrees, a saturation of 38% and a lightness of 13.9%. #16312e color hex could be obtained by blending #2c625c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#16312e color description : Very dark (mostly black) cyan.
#16312e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16312e has RGB values of R:22, G:49,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 1454382.

Shades and Tints of #16312e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040808 is the darkest color, while #fafd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#16312e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#212626 is the less saturated color, while #00473f is the most saturated one.
